Lines Matching defs:Field1Off
33 CharUnits &Field1Off,
53 CharUnits &Field1Off, llvm::Type *&Field2Ty,
57 CharUnits Field1Off,
104 QualType Ty, CharUnits CurOff, llvm::Type *&Field1Ty, CharUnits &Field1Off,
124 Field1Off = CurOff;
142 Field1Off = CurOff;
144 Field2Off = Field1Off + getContext().getTypeSizeInChars(EltTy);
160 if (!detectFARsEligibleStructHelper(EltTy, CurOff, Field1Ty, Field1Off,
188 Field1Ty, Field1Off, Field2Ty, Field2Off))
210 Field1Ty, Field1Off, Field2Ty, Field2Off))
223 QualType Ty, llvm::Type *&Field1Ty, CharUnits &Field1Off,
231 Field1Off, Field2Ty, Field2Off))
250 // Field1Ty, Field1Off, Field2Ty, Field2Off. This method will create an
253 llvm::Type *Field1Ty, CharUnits Field1Off, llvm::Type *Field2Ty,
257 if (!Field1Off.isZero())
259 llvm::Type::getInt8Ty(getVMContext()), Field1Off.getQuantity()));
266 llvm::StructType::get(getVMContext(), CoerceElts, !Field1Off.isZero()),
273 Field1Off +
340 CharUnits Field1Off = CharUnits::Zero();
345 Ty, Field1Ty, Field1Off, Field2Ty, Field2Off, NeededGARs, NeededFARs);
349 return coerceAndExpandFARsEligibleStruct(Field1Ty, Field1Off, Field2Ty,